SUMMARY

This is a feature request to maintain support for a decade-old behavior that allowed one to move a window to occupy the top/left/bottom/right half of a screen. Full stop. Once moved, do not add any new features to window behavior such as 'locking' it to other windows.

I've put this under the 'Quick Tiling' component, because one way to view this feature is Quick Tile but without locking. In fact, Quick Tile of 1 window matches the old behavior. Quick Tile only appears to add new behavior when tiling >1 window. Another way is there is currently a feature to "Move window [left,right,up,down]", but moving does not resize.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Quick Tile one window
2. Quick Tile a second window
3. Resize one window with mouse

OBSERVED RESULT

Second window is now locked to 1st window.

EXPECTED RESULT

Quick Tile should have an option for locking, and provide the ability to Quick Tile without Lock. Alternatively, this has nothing to do with Quick Tile, and the "Steps to Reproduce" above could be empty, because there is no way to throw a window to the top/left/bottom/right of a monitor, but it seems like this feature should exist, given that it has existed on KDE for a long time, and exists on most other WMs.
